「イ」

記事数:(26)

AIサービス

人工知能の先駆け、イライザ

「話す相手」として計算機が登場したことは、人と計算機の関わり方に大きな変化をもたらしました。その先駆けとなったのが、1960年代に開発された「イライザ」という対話プログラムです。現代の知能を持った計算機のように複雑な処理はできませんでしたが、あらかじめ用意された言葉の型に沿って返すという簡単な仕組みで、まるで人と話しているかのような感覚を作り出しました。 イライザは、主に精神科医の先生のように振る舞うように作られました。例えば、「頭が痛い」と話しかけると、「なぜ頭が痛いと思うのですか?」と質問を返したり、「母のことを考えると悲しい」と話しかけると、「お母さんのことを話してください」と促したりするのです。このように、相手の発言の一部を繰り返したり、簡単な質問を返すことで、まるで話を聞いて理解しているかのような印象を与えました。もちろん、イライザは言葉の意味を本当に理解しているわけではありません。しかし、当時は計算機と「話す」こと自体が斬新で、多くの人々がイライザとのやり取りに驚き、感動しました。 イライザの登場は、計算機との意思疎通の可能性を示す画期的な出来事でした。簡単な仕組みながらも、人と計算機が言葉を交わすという未来を予感させ、後の言葉の処理や知能を持った計算機の研究に大きな影響を与えました。イライザは、人と計算機がより自然な形でやり取りできる時代への道を切り開いたと言えるでしょう。現代の様々な対話型計算機も、イライザの登場がなければ実現しなかったかもしれません。
学習

機械学習における繰り返し学習の重要性

機械学習とは、多くの情報から規則性や法則を見つけ出す技術であり、今の世の中で広く使われています。この技術の中心となる考えの一つに「繰り返し学習」というものがあります。これは「イテレーション」とも呼ばれ、学習の工程を何度も繰り返すことで、予測の正確さを高める方法です。 たとえば、犬と猫を見分ける機械を作るとしましょう。最初に、たくさんの犬と猫の写真と、それぞれが犬か猫かの情報を与えます。機械は、写真の特徴(耳の形、鼻の形、毛の色など)と、犬か猫かという情報を結びつける規則を学習します。しかし、最初のうちは、この規則はあまり正確ではありません。そこで、繰り返し学習の出番です。機械は、自分の作った規則で写真を見て、犬か猫かを予測します。そして、その予測が正解かどうかを確認し、間違っていた場合は規則を修正します。この予測と修正を何度も繰り返すことで、規則はどんどん正確になり、犬と猫を見分ける能力が高まっていきます。 このように、繰り返し学習は、機械学習において非常に重要な役割を担っています。一度に完璧な規則を作ることは難しいため、試行錯誤を繰り返すことで、徐々に精度を高めていく必要があるのです。繰り返し学習は、まるで職人が技術を磨くように、機械が学習し成長していく過程と言えるでしょう。繰り返し学習を行う回数や、一回ごとの修正の大きさなどは、学習の目的に合わせて調整する必要があります。適切な設定を行うことで、より効果的に機械学習モデルの性能を高めることが可能になります。